Classic Stewed Cherry

  • filtered water - 2.7 l.
  • fresh cherry berries - 650 gr.
  • granulated sugar - 250 gr.
  1. Carefully sort the berries, get rid of rotten and damaged specimens. Send a pot of water to the stove, bring to a boil. When the first bubbles appear, add the cherry.
  2. Boil the fruits for 5 minutes. Then pour in granulated sugar. Wait a few more minutes. Thoroughly mix the components, turn off the burner.
  3. Pour the cooked cherry compote into a suitable container. Cool at room temperature, then refrigerate.

Compote based on cherries

  • cherry - 400 gr.
  • sweet cherry - 250 gr.
  • granulated sugar - 320 gr.
  • citric acid - 2 gr.

  1. Rinse and if necessary, sort the berries, remove the stalks. Send the enameled pan to the hotplate, pour in water, wait for the first bubbles to appear.
  2. Then pour in the required amount of granulated sugar and citric acid. Stir components thoroughly until crystals are completely dissolved.
  3. Add the berries. Cook the compote for about half an hour, turn off the stove. Cover the pan with a tight lid, wrap the container with a warm towel. Wait for cooling, drink compote chilled.

Blackcurrant Cherry Compote

  • Cherry - 300 gr.
  • currant - 150 gr.
  • sugar - 120 gr.
  • purified water - 1 l.
  1. Berries should be thoroughly washed and sorted. Send them to the pan, pour cool water. Add sugar, place the container on the stove.
  2. Boil the composition, turn off the burner. Cover the pan, wrap the container with a towel. Allow the compote to infuse and cool.

Stewed cherry with lemon

  • granulated sugar - 250 gr.
  • drinking water - 3 l.
  • frozen cherry - 550 gr.
  • lemon - ½ pcs.
  1. Pour the required amount of water into the pan, send it to the stove. Squeeze the juice from the lemon into a common container.
  2. Add granulated sugar and frozen berries to the pan. Mix the components thoroughly.
  3. Wait for the first bubbles to appear. After that, turn off the heat, remove the pan to the side.
  4. Cover the container with a warm towel. Let the compote brew for about 3 hours.

Stewed cherries and raspberries

  • fresh cherry - 950 gr.
  • raspberries - 550 gr.
  • granulated sugar - 200 gr.
  • drinking water - 2.8 l.
  1. Sort the raspberries, remove the stalks, rinse thoroughly with running water. Throw the product in a colander, wait for the liquid to completely glass.
  2. Perform a similar manipulation with cherries, also remove the branches. Put the berries in an enamel pan, pour in drinking water. Send the container to the stove, turn on the fire.
  3. As soon as the composition boils, add granulated sugar. Stir the ingredients thoroughly until the crystals are completely dissolved. Stew compote for about 10 minutes, remove the pan from the stove.
  4. Pour the finished drink into pre-sterilized cans. Roll glass containers with lids. Wrap the jars with a towel, after cooling, place them in a cool place. Also, compote can be consumed after cooking in a cold state.

Cherry compote without sterilization

  • sugar - 180 gr.
  • Cherry - 600 gr.
  • citric acid - 12 gr.

  1. Sort and wash the berries in the usual way, get rid of spoiled specimens. Take a suitable cup, pour in cold water, put cherries in it, wait 25 minutes.
  2. Thoroughly rinse the glass container for compote, dry the jars. After all the manipulations carried out, place the cherry in the container.
  3. Pour an equal amount of loose ingredients into each jar. Boil water, steam the lids for seaming in parallel.
  4. Pour boiling water into jars, do the manipulations with extreme care. Otherwise, you run the risk of glass cracking.
  5. Roll up glass jars with hot lids. Turn the container upside down, shake a little. Put the cans upside down to cool completely. Keep the drink in a cool place.
